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of prohibited items can differ between airlines, the general rule to follow is nothing flammable, sharp or explosive. This includes tools, metal cutlery, spray paint and fireworks. Sports equipment like golf clubs, and objects that could harm passengers, such as pepper spray and guns, won’t be allowed on board either.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Allanton?
Being organised before your flight will make your getaway to Allanton quick and painless. Below are some useful tips for a swift journey through security:

  • Be sure to keep your travel documents and passport handy. They’re the first items you’ll be asked to present to airport security.
  • Your jacket, belt, keys and other small items, like your headphones, will need to go on a tray through the X-ray machine. Make the whole process easier by removing them before your turn arrives.
  • Your electronic gadgets like phones and laptops will also have to go through the machine to be scanned. Don’t worry, you’ll be back online soon enough.
  • Don’t forget to remove liquids and gels from your carry-on bag. They often need to be sent through the X-ray machine separately. Each item should be in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and everything must fit in a single qu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
  • Lightweight sneakers are a practical footwear choice as you’re less likely to be asked to remove them when passing through security. Boots and other heavy-style shoes are usually subjected to additional screening.
  • Take all prohibited items out of your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p or pointed objects, put them in your checked luggage. They won’t be allowed in the cabin.
